A circle with center at (-2,2) passes through (7,2). Find the circumference and area of the circle in terms of p.
1 answer:
Answer:
18pi units is the circumference
81pi units² is the area
Step-by-step explanation:
Radius² = (-2-7)² + (2-2)² = 9²
Radius = 9
Circumference = 2pi×r
= 18pi
Area = pi × r²
= 81pi
